Volvo C30

The Volvo C30 is a Swedish hatchback compact car. Produced by Volvo between 2006 and 2013 at the Belgian plant in Ghent. In the production of the model, the Ford C1 platform was used. The car has a front-wheel drive configuration and various petrol and diesel configurations. Each production year, about 70 thousand cars were produced. More than half of them were supplied to the European market, the rest to the countries of North America.

Engine Ford Duratec 16V Sigma

Ford Focus 2 engine 1.6 100 hp from the Duratec series (or according to another Zetec-SE specification) has a twin brother, but with a volume of 1.4 liters. Structurally, Duratec 1.6 and Duratec 1.4 are practically the same, the difference lies in the size and stroke of the piston, other connecting rods and the crankshaft.
